UIPageLayout
*Nội dung này được dịch bằng AI (Beta) và có thể có lỗi. Để xem trang này bằng tiếng Anh, hãy nhấp vào đây.
Tạo một cửa sổ xem có trang, giống như màn hình chính của một thiết bị di động.Bạn có thể sử dụng UIPageLayout bằng cách gán nó cho một GuiObject.Sau đó, UIPageLayout sẽ áp dụng cho tất cả các em GuiObject của nó.
Tóm Tắt
Thuộc Tính
Liệu có nên hoạt hình chuyển đổi giữa các trang hay không.
Liệu trang bố trí có bao quanh ở các đầu hay không.
Trang đang hiển thị hoặc là mục tiêu của hoạt hiệu ứng độnghiện tại.
Hướng dễ dàng sử dụng khi thực hiện một hiệu ứng động.
Phong cách nới lỏng để sử dụng khi thực hiện một hiệu ứng động.
Điều khiển sự thay thế của NextSelection{Up, Down, Left, Right} . Mặc định là true.
Xác định số lượng mà các trang được tách ra khỏi nhau bởi.
Điều khiển việc sử dụng bánh xoay, trong trường hợp nó được dùng cho mục đích khác. Mặc định là true.
Điều khiển cuộn chạm, trong trường hợp này là một bố trí không tương tác. Mặc định là true.
Chiều dài của hoạt hiệu ứng động.
Kích thước tuyệt đối của không gian được chiếm bởi bố trí lưới.
Xác định trục mà các đối tượng UI được xếp ra.
Xác định sự xếp hàng ngang của các thành phần UI bên trong thành phần cha.
Xác định thứ tự mà các đối tượng UI con được đặt trong một bố trí.
Xác định sự xếp hướng dọc của các thành phần UI bên trong thành phần cha.
Phương Pháp
Nếu page ở trong UIPageLayout, thì nó sẽ đặt UIPageLayout.CurrentPage cho nó và diễn hoạt cho nó.Nếu bố trí hình tròn được bật, nó sẽ lấy con đường ngắn nhất đến trang này.
Nếu chỉ mục là >= 0 và nhỏ hơn kích thước của bố trí, phương pháp này hoạt động giống như UIPageLayout:JumpTo() .Nếu nó nằm ngoài giới hạn và được cài đặtvòng tròn, nó sẽ hoạt hình toàn bộ khoảng cách giữa chỉ mục trong giới hạn của UIPageLayout.CurrentPage và chỉ mục mới.
Bộ UIPageLayout.CurrentPage đặt vào trang sau trang hiện tại và hoạt hình cho nó, hoặc không làm gì nếu không có trang tiếp theo.
Bộ UIPageLayout.CurrentPage vào trang trước trang hiện tại và hoạt hình cho nó, hoặc không làm gì nếu không có trang trước.
Sự Kiện
Bắt lửa khi một trang xuất hiện và sẽ được hiển thị.
Bắt lửa khi một trang rời khỏi cửa sổ xem, và sẽ không được hiển thị.
Bắt lửa khi một hoạt họa đến UIPageLayout.CurrentPage được hoàn thành mà không bị hủy, và view dừng lướt.
Thuộc Tính
GamepadInputEnabled
Điều khiển sự thay thế của NextSelection{Up,Down,Left,Right} . Mặc định là true.
Padding
Xác định số lượng mà các trang được tách ra khỏi nhau bởi.Có thể được đặt bằng cách sử dụng thước đo (Tỷ lệ kích thước của cha trong hướng hiện tại) hoặc chênh lệch (một giá trị khoảng cách tĩnh, tương tự như kích thước pixel).
ScrollWheelInputEnabled
Điều khiển việc sử dụng bánh xoay, trong trường hợp nó được dùng cho mục đích khác. Mặc định là true.
TouchInputEnabled
Điều khiển cuộn chạm, trong trường hợp này là một bố trí không tương tác. Mặc định là true.
Phương Pháp
JumpTo
Nếu page ở trong UIPageLayout, thì nó sẽ đặt UIPageLayout.CurrentPage cho nó và diễn hoạt cho nó.Nếu bố trí hình tròn được bật, nó sẽ lấy con đường ngắn nhất đến trang này.
Tham Số
Lợi Nhuận
JumpToIndex
Nếu chỉ mục là >= 0 và nhỏ hơn kích thước của bố trí, phương pháp này hoạt động giống như UIPageLayout:JumpTo() .Nếu nó nằm ngoài giới hạn và được cài đặtvòng tròn, nó sẽ hoạt hình toàn bộ khoảng cách giữa chỉ mục trong giới hạn của UIPageLayout.CurrentPage và chỉ mục mới.
Tham Số
Lợi Nhuận
Next
Bộ UIPageLayout.CurrentPage đặt vào trang sau trang hiện tại và hoạt hình cho nó, hoặc không làm gì nếu không có trang tiếp theo.
Lợi Nhuận
Previous
Bộ UIPageLayout.CurrentPage vào trang trước trang hiện tại và hoạt hình cho nó, hoặc không làm gì nếu không có trang trước.
Lợi Nhuận
Sự Kiện
Stopped
Bắt lửa khi một hoạt họa đến UIPageLayout.CurrentPage được hoàn thành mà không bị hủy, và view dừng lướt.